How correlated are ITW and PCAR?
On 3 years of weekly data the ITW/PCAR correlation comes out at 0.58, moderate. The relationship has been stable: the 1-year correlation (0.55) sits close to the 3-year figure. The 5-year figure is 0.63, and annualized covariance runs at 265.5 %².
Within ITW's tracked universe of 81 assets, PCAR comes in at #34 by 3-year correlation. Correlation aside, the last 12 months split them widely, with PCAR ahead by 19.6 points (+8.2% versus +27.8%). The rolling one-year correlation moved between 0.35 and 0.74 over the past three years, a moderate range.
How is this computed?
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

Are ITW and PCAR good diversifiers for each other?
Only partially. A correlation of 0.58 means ITW and PCAR share most of their swings. Pairing them dampens volatility somewhat, but it will not protect against a common drawdown.

What does a correlation of 0.58 mean?
On the −1 to +1 scale, 0.58 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
